Kohberger's defense challenges genetic evidence and warrants in the University of Idaho quadruple murder case.

Bryan Kohberger's defense team is challenging key evidence in the quadruple murder case of four University of Idaho students, arguing that the genetic investigation process and search warrants violated his constitutional rights. The defense claims the Investigative Genetic Genealogy (IGG) process that identified Kohberger as a suspect was unconstitutional and that search warrants were tainted by police misconduct. If successful, their arguments could significantly weaken the prosecution's case before the August trial.
